pub struct AnnotationContentDeserializer { /* private fields */ }
Trait Implementations§
Source§impl<'de> Deserializer<'de, AnnotationContent> for Box<AnnotationContentDeserializer>
impl<'de> Deserializer<'de, AnnotationContent> for Box<AnnotationContentDeserializer>
Source§fn init<R>(
reader: &R,
event: Event<'de>,
) -> DeserializerResult<'de, AnnotationContent>where
R: DeserializeReader,
fn init<R>(
reader: &R,
event: Event<'de>,
) -> DeserializerResult<'de, AnnotationContent>where
R: DeserializeReader,
Source§fn next<R>(
self,
reader: &R,
event: Event<'de>,
) -> DeserializerResult<'de, AnnotationContent>where
R: DeserializeReader,
fn next<R>(
self,
reader: &R,
event: Event<'de>,
) -> DeserializerResult<'de, AnnotationContent>where
R: DeserializeReader,
Source§fn finish<R>(self, reader: &R) -> Result<AnnotationContent, Error>where
R: DeserializeReader,
fn finish<R>(self, reader: &R) -> Result<AnnotationContent, Error>where
R: DeserializeReader,
Force the deserializer to finish. Read more
Auto Trait Implementations§
impl Freeze for AnnotationContentDeserializer
impl RefUnwindSafe for AnnotationContentDeserializer
impl Send for AnnotationContentDeserializer
impl Sync for AnnotationContentDeserializer
impl Unpin for AnnotationContentDeserializer
impl UnwindSafe for AnnotationContentDeserializer
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more